"Fascinating to … WebOct 3, 2024 · The female shrimp may lay from 1,500 to 14,000 eggs, which are attached to the swimming legs. The swimming larvae pass through five developmental stages before becoming juveniles. Shrimps play important roles in the food chain and are important food sources for larger animals from fish to whales. The muscular tails of many shrimp are …

The posterior telson spines of the “tail fin” are more … distance from princeton nj to freehold njWebThe sand shrimp is a small species of shrimp common to estuaries along the Atlantic coast. It has a stout, heavy body that tapers to a narrow tail.
